I'm Just Me is Leuras second single released in 2020. The San Francisco based band formed in 2019 and blend indie-folk and alt-country in confessional songs written by singer songwriter Perrine Elise who is originally from the Blue Mountains in Australia. She is backed by local Bay Area musicians Seth Snyder, Jed Gabelman, and Michael Sturtevant.

Leuras, formed in San Francisco California, blend dream-rock and alternative. She recorded her debut EP South Van Ness at
Hyde Street Studio in San Francisco which was released independently in the Fall of 2023. Leuras is now based in Sydney, Australia....more
